Frequently Asked Questions about New Bridgewater Apartments

What is the Cheapest New apartment in Bridgewater?

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Bridgewater is at The Cobalt listed at $1,850.

How much is the average rent for a New Bridgewater Apartment?

The average rent for a New Apartment in Bridgewater is $2,928.

What is the largest New Bridgewater Apartment for rent?

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Bridgewater is a 1,726 square feet unit starting from $2,415 at Avalon Somerville Station.

What is the average size for Bridgewater New Apartments for rent?

The average size for a New rental in Bridgewater is currently at 732 sq ft.
